GamCare runs the free, 24/7 National Gambling Helpline on 0808 8020 133, and BeGambleAware offers free, confidential support alongside it. GamStop lets you self-exclude from all UK-licensed gambling sites in one go, and Gordon Moody provides residential and online treatment for anyone whose gambling has become genuinely hard to control. If a device is shared with a minor, blocking tools such as BetBlocker or parental-control software like Net Nanny are worth setting up separately from anything the operator itself provides.
